m-PEG5-azide is a PEG-based PROTAC linker used in the synthesis of PROTACs. It functions as a click chemistry reagent, containing an Azide group. It can participate in copper-catalyzed azide-alkyne cycloaddition (CuAAc) reactions with molecules containing Alkyne groups, and also strain-promoted alkyne-azide cycloaddition (SPAAC) reactions with molecules containing DBCO or BCN groups. PROTACs themselves contain two distinct ligands connected by a linker; one targets an E3 ubiquitin ligase and the other targets the desired protein, leveraging the intracellular ubiquitin-proteasome system for selective protein degradation.
